You will be responsible for the delivery of systemic family psychotherapy within the service, providing systemic assessments and interventions to young people who have been admitted to the ward and their families or support systems. You will support staff development in the service, and will take on a role in training, consultations and staff support, as well as providing systemic input into the multidisciplinary team. You will receive regular clinical and professional supervision and will be supported to continue developing your clinical and leadership skills as part of your ongoing career development. You will join a proactive and enthusiastic Therapies Team, as well as having access to a strong network of CAMHS psychological therapists across Elysium Healthcare. There are excellent opportunities for professional development within the role. You will have experience and knowledge in carrying a service users caseload, including assessing service users with complex needs, supporting families and care plans and designing and delivering specialist psychological treatment within CAMHS Eating Disorder services.

  • All applications must have a formal Family Therapist qualification. As a Systemic Family Therapist, you will be:
  • Providing highly-skilled systemic interventions for the families of young people with severe, complex and persistent mental health problems, learning difficulties and/or developmental problems.
  • Providing in-depth risk-assessments of young people who are at risk to themselves and to be able to formulate both short-term and long-term crisis planning.
  • Providing evidence-based and formulation-driven systemic perspectives to multidisciplinary risk management, care planning and decision-making.
  • Managing a complex caseload as the family therapist working within a multidisciplinary team, as well as facilitating groups where appropriate, such as carer support groups.
  • Monitoring clinical progress through regular reviews of systemic treatment.
  • Engaging and working with young people with a range of mental health needs and developmental difficulties, drawing upon your wealth of theoretical and practical knowledge.
  • Supporting staff development through the provision of training, consultation, formulation meetings and reflective practice sessions.
  • Contributing to service developments within the Therapies Team and wider service.
    Completed a Qualifying course in Systemic Psychotherapy at Master's or doctorate level, accredited by the AFT
  • Registration with UKCP
  • Experience working with adolescents and their families presenting with complex mental health needs, high-risk behaviours and neurodevelopmental conditions in a CAMHS setting., Completed a Qualifying course in Systemic Psychotherapy at Master's or doctorate level, accredited by the AFT
